Dear GAP-Forum, I am pleased to announce the release of version 1.4 of the DESIGN package for GAP. The DESIGN package is for constructing, classifying, partitioning and studying block designs.

The main changes from DESIGN 1.3 to DESIGN 1.4 are: - Improved and documented the main features of function SemiLatinSquareDuals, which can be used to classify (n x n)/k semi-Latin squares and SOMA(k,n)s with given properties and small n. - Added the function AGPointFlatBlockDesign, and improved the efficiency of function PGPointFlatBlockDesign. - Made function TDesignLambdas faster, in particular in the case of a point-transitive design, when that design's record includes a known point-transitive subgroup of the design's automorphism group. - Improved the (undocumented) function IsPossiblySBIBD so that TDesignBlockMultiplicityBound now makes full use of the Bruck-Ryser-Chowla Theorem. - Improved the speed of functions TDesignBlockMultiplicityBound and ResolvableTDesignBlockMultiplicityBound when the bounds are large.
